Understanding Types of Backpacking Sleeping Bags
When shopping for a backpacking sleeping bag, it’s critically important to understand the different types available. Here are the two main categories:
- Rectangular Sleeping Bags: Great for car camping, offering plenty of room to move around.
- Mummy Sleeping Bags: Designed for backpacking; they are more form-fitting,providing better warmth-to-weight ratios.
Key Features to Consider when Choosing a Sleeping Bag
Not all sleeping bags are created equal. To ensure your nights are cozy, consider the following features:
1. Temperature Rating
Look for a sleeping bag that is suitable for the climate conditions you’ll be facing.Ratings typically range from:
| Temperature Range | Best Usage |
|---|---|
| Above 32°F | Warm Weather Camping |
| 20°F – 32°F | Three-Season Camping |
| Below 20°F | Cold Weather Camping |
2. Insulation Type
There are two main types of insulation used in sleeping bags:
- Down Insulation: Lightweight, compressible, and excellent for warmth, but less effective when wet.
- Synthetic Insulation: Retains warmth even when wet, generally bulkier but more affordable.
3. Bag Shape
Choose the shape that fits your comfort level:
- Mummy: Closest fit, efficient heat retention.
- Rectangular: More room but less heat efficiency.
- Semi-Rectangular: A balance between the two, offering roominess and warmth.
4. Weight and Packability
If you’re backpacking, weigh your options carefully. Look for a lightweight and compact sleeping bag that won’t bog you down.

Practical tips for Choosing Your Sleeping Bag
- read reviews from other hikers and campers to gauge real-world performance.
- Try sleeping in different bags at a store to find the right fit for you.
- Consider your primary sleeping bag usage (e.g., summer, winter, long hikes) when selecting a temperature rating.
